RCC Srinagar, Samar Club log wins in T20 Tournament

Excelsior Sports Correspondent
JAMMU, May 1: Rainawari Cricket Club (RCC) Srinagar and Samar Cricket Club Jammu scripted emphatic wins over their rivals to advance in the ongoing 2nd Jammu Tawi Premier T20 Cricket Tournament, being organized by Jammu Tawi Cricket Club, under the overall supervision its chairman Raja Vivek at MA Stadium, here.
Earlier, put into bat, RCC scored a decent total of 178 runs in the stipulated 20 overs, losing 8 wickets in the process. Sanju Baba and Puneet Wattal played superb knocks of 35 and 33 runs respectively. While Sanju scored the runs in 32 balls by hitting 4 fours, Wattal took 25 balls, hitting 5 delectable boundaries in his knock. Skipper Kuldeep Kumar and Sahil Singh contributed 15 and 14 runs to the total respectively. For Sunshine Cricket Club, Vishal took 3 wickets, while Sonu and Sudesh bagged 2 wickets each.
In reply, Sunshine Club, managed to score 152 runs in the allotted 20 overs by losing 9 wickets, thus lost the match by 26 runs. Shiva, Deepak and Sudesh contributed 34, 29 and 22 runs to the total respectively. Rahul Mussa was the pick of the bowlers for RCC, who scalped 4 important wickets, while Kuldeep Kuamr took 2 wickets. Sunny and Dheeraj claimed one wicket each. Kuldeep Kumar was adjudged man of the match for his all-round display.
In another match, Samar Club defeated Bhawani Cricket Club Katra by 24 runs.
Bating first, Samar Club scored 142 runs in 20 overs by losing 7 wickets. Chamkor and Chetan Singh Chib contributed 33 and 31 runs to the total respectively, while Bablu chipped in with 16 runs. Anil Khajuria and Deepak scalped 2 wickets each, while Anil Sharma claimed one wicket for Chawani Club.
In reply, Bhawani CC scored 118 runs in the allotted overs to lose the match by 24 runs. Anil Khajuria, Deepak and Himalaya scored 28, 24 and 24 runs to the total respectively. For Samar Club, Sourav Chopra and Udhay bagged 2 wickets, while Sidhant and Naushad claimed one wicket each. Chamkor Singh was adjudged man of the match.
The matches were officiated by Sadiq Hussain Malik, Sohail Yousuf, Sandeep manchanda, Rajinder Singh and Bunty Kumar.
